    1. For the survey of 'Harebar two' we walked from Harewood to Bardsey. The slow way starts in Harewood, near the bus stop, opposite the Harewood arms. Walking on the footway the route travels South towards the cross roads and continues down the hill to a small stone building. 0 km from start — 13 May 2021

  2. Photo by

    2. Just beyond the small building there is a brown gate leaving from the footway into the woods. 0.3 km from start — 13 May 2021

  3. Photo by

    3. Behind the brown gate there are a few steps up to the unmade path into the woods. 0.3 km from start — 13 May 2021

  4. Photo by

    4. The woodland path ends at two field gates with pedestrian gates. Here the slow way turns left through some ornate iron gates. 2.1 km from start — 13 May 2021

  5. Photo by

    5. This is the only busy road crossing of the walk. Gaps in the traffic do occur. The slow way continues straight ahead up the lane using the verge when necessary. 2.2 km from start — 13 May 2021

  6. Photo by

    6. Looking back along the lane at the point where the route diverts left onto a footpath. 2.8 km from start — 13 May 2021

  7. Photo by

    7. Leaving the lane the slow way passes around one field gate and through another old one. 2.8 km from start — 13 May 2021

  8. Photo by

    8. Field gate when leaving the left hand side woods. 3 km from start — 13 May 2021

  9. Photo by

    9. The slow way uses a wide trackway used by horses. 3.2 km from start — 13 May 2021

  10. Photo by

    10. Field gate across trackway. 3.4 km from start — 13 May 2021

  11. Photo by

    11. Field gate into a farm yard area 3.9 km from start — 13 May 2021

  12. Photo by

    12. Pedestrian gate leaving the yard area into the fields. 4.3 km from start — 13 May 2021

  13. Photo by

    13. Field gate from the fields back onto a bridleway. 4.6 km from start — 13 May 2021

  14. Photo by

    14. Following the track down to Gateon House Farm and on to Gateon House Lane. 5.6 km from start — 13 May 2021

  15. Photo by

    15. At the end of the unpaved lane a field gate provides access to a paved road. 6.2 km from start — 13 May 2021

  16. Photo by

    16. From the gate the route turns left the immediately right onto a footway at the side of the lane. This footway continues to the main Weatherby road then turn right to follow a footway to the Bardsey node. 6.4 km from start — 13 May 2021

  17. Photo by

    17. The Bardsey Node. 8 km from start — 13 May 2021
